I think this was originally credited to just Andy & Guy (apparently with some overdubs on the guitar parts). The Paris Collection is a terrific official bootleg, but as good as it is this version of Camel's very first side-A song stands above the rest of the tracks. It is nothing short of amazing, especially LeBlanc's minimalist transpositions of the original Latimer vocal course around 4:30. Absolutely a masterpiece.
